Planting Calendar for Tithonia

Frost tolerance for tithonia: Not tolerant of frost.
When to plant: After the last frost.

Since tithonia require warm weather you have to wait until after all chance of frost has passed before you can plant them.

The earliest that you can plant tithonia in Bowling Green is April. However, you really should wait until May if you don't want to take any chances.

The last month that you can plant tithonia and expect a good harvest is probably August. If you wait any later than that and your tithonia may not have a chance to grow to maturity. Starting your tithonia indoors is a great way to get them started a little bit earlier.

Last Frost Date

On average the last frost has passed is on April 15 in Bowling Green. In the coldest months of winter you should expect an average low temperature of -10°F.

Just be sure to remember that the actual date of last frost is just an average because it is based on the USDA zone info for Bowling Green and it will vary from year to year. Since half of the time in Bowling Green you get a frost after April 15 be ready to cover your tithonia if you have a late frost.
